Sons of Anarchy 1X5: Giving Back

I think this might be my favorite episode so far. It was easy to follow. And I really love Opie, so that had something to do with it, I'm sure.

So, we've got Gemma holding this fundraiser. And Kyle, someone that was tossed out of the club, wants to come because his son is in the band. His ex brings it up with Gemma who asks Clay to hold a vote on it. In the end, they agree to let him come, but not all the members are happy.

When Opie and Kyle finally come face to face, they end up in a fist fight. (Even though neither of them look that worse for wear. Sigh.) After hashing it out, Kyle tells Opie and Jax he's got some stolen shit they might be interested in. They agree to talk about it later, but it's obvious a plan is in the works.

Shortly after, they see that Kyle is still sporing his giant ass SOA tattoo on his back. This infuriates both Jax and Opie.

Donna, who is still upset that Opie isn't actually all the way out, ends up talking with Jax, who tells her that Kyle got kicked out of club because he left Opie standing with the bag. Which is why he ended up going to jail. Kyle was the getaway driver but stranded Opie. So, they tossed him. Donna is shocked. She knew none of this because, you know, Opie's not a rat. Jax tries to talk her into being okay with Opie coming back.

While all this is happening, we've got some chronic masturbater that the club sort of has to protect until they can get some money from him. However, it turns out that he's playing them and doesn't actually have the 400k he claims to. He's actually a counterfeit artist, so they end up handing him over to the Chinese in exchange for some cash.

When they all get back to to the club house, they start plying Kyle with beer and then get him into the garage. Once there, they tell him to take off his shirt. Apparently, leaving meant he was supposed to blackout the tattoo which he didn't do. So they give hime the option of burning it off or cutting it off. He chooses to burn it. It's a pretty great scene. Made even better by the fact that Jax was kind of the perpetrator in this instance. Yet another wrinkle in the Jax puzzle. I mean, I get it, but it's still so interesting to watch his mind at work.

We're also got Tara realizing that ATF guy is here and that her restraining order is useless against him. But, we've also got Gemma and Jax sort of realizing that something is up, so hopefully, she'll be fine.
